Feeder quail, often used as live or frozen food for predators, plays a vital role in keeping the balance in the carnivorous creature's diets. These pets require a diet rich in protein, which the feeder quails provide.

Finding cost-effective feeder quail may prove to be a challenge. Often, feeder quails can be provided in both live and frozen types, depending on the owner's and their pet's preference.

When trying to find a place to buy feeder quail, location may play an important part. Most of the times, local pet stores might not have feeder quail in stock because of their niche nature. Despite this, many web-based marketplaces, such as Amazon and eBay, provide live and frozen feeder quails.

Beside these options, people can also buy from quail breeders, who might be a more reliable source when it comes to robust feeder quails. However, read more one must go through their shipping procedures and regulations carefully.

Frozen feeder quails are generally cheaper than live ones due to the absence of hassle in maintaining and handling them. Some online platforms sometimes offer discounts and sales, providing an opportunity for consumers to purchase at a much cheaper rate.
